Kodo Millet is an annual native grain that is grown primarily in India. It is called as adi beeja (original seed) named after sun. It is called as Varagu in Tamil. Health benefits; organic1947.com- Kodo Millet are low Gi, gluten free food grains with high fibre content. It is very much suitable for diabetics and for weight loss. It is rich in Calcium, Phosporous, Magnesium, and Zinc. The process of making organic Kodo Millet Flakes involves several steps;

1. HARVESTING- Kodo Millet is grown organically without the use of synthetic pesticides or fertilizers. The millet plants are allowed to mature and develop their grains fully before harvesting. This ensures that the grains are at their nutritional peak

2. CLEANING AND SORTING- After harvesting they are cleaned to remove any dirt or
impurities. They are then sorted to remove any damaged or discolored grains.

3. DEHULLING- The outer husk is removed through a process called dehulling. This step is important to make the grains more digestible and to explore the inner nutritious components.

4. STEAMING AND FLATTENING- The dehulled millet grains are then steamed to soften them, making it easier to flatten them into flakes. Steaming also helps retain the nutritional content of the grains. The softened grains are then passed through rollers to flatten them into thin flakes.

5. DRYING- The flattened millet flakes are dried in controlled temperature to remove the excess moisture. This extends their shelf life and ensures that they remain crisp and retain their texture.

6. PACKING- organic1947.com - Kodo Millet Flakes are hygienically packed in a seal pouch to preserve the purity and aroma of the millet. Organic production- organic1947.com's Kodo Millet Flakes is 100% certified organic. It is made from Kodo millet grown without the use of synthetic pesticides, herbicides or chemical fertilizers.
The cultivation process follows organic farming principles, which prioritize sustainability, soil health, and biodiversity. Cooking; they can be consumed as a breakfast cereal by
adding milk or yogurt and topping it with fruits and nuts. They can also be used in baking, cooking, and as a topping for salads or desserts.
